There's No One-Size-Fits-All Answer
Understanding Your Options
Depending on your financial situation, the amount of equity you have, and where you are in the mortgage process, there may be several paths worth exploring. Every situation is unique, and understanding which options may apply begins with a conversation.
Talk Through Your SituationSelling Your Home
Sell before foreclosure to preserve equity and maintain more control over the process.
Loan Modification
Your lender may adjust certain terms to make payments more manageable.
Repayment Plans
Catch up on missed payments over time if your hardship was temporary.
Forbearance
Temporary payment relief while you work toward long-term stability.
Other Resources
Government programs, housing counselors, or legal professionals may help.
